TOPIC ONE Flashcards
What is the multiple and symbol for Tera
10^12
T
What is the multiple and symbol for giga?
10^9
G
What is the multiple and symbol for Mega?
10^6
M
What is the multiple and symbol for kilo?
10^3
k
What is the multiple and symbol for centi?
10^-2
c
What is the multiple and symbol for milli?
10^-3
m
What is the multiple and symbol for micro?
10^-6
μ
What is the multiple and symbol for nano?
10^-9
n
What is the multiple and symbol for pico?
10^-12
p
What is the multiple and symbol for femto?
10^-15
f
What is the definition of resolution?
The smallest non-zero value that can be measured
What is the definition of uncertainty?
The precision of a measurement due to the instrument used
What is the definition of repeatability?
Being able to redo the experiment the same way and get the same results
What is the definition of reproducibility?
Other people being able to use other equipment or techniques and get the same results
What is the definition of accuracy?
The measurement closest to the true value
What is the definition of precision?
Consistent measurements
What is the definition of systematic error and examples?
One which follows a trend + results in readings that systematically differ from the true mean reading
I.e. calibration error, non-zero reading at the start, error in technique
What is the definition of random error and examples?
One which is always present in data due to readings that vary randomly, with no recognisable trend or bias
I.e. could be caused by a faulty instrument, human error, poor technique
What is absolute uncertainty?
The size of the range of values that the ‘true’ value lies
What is fractional uncertainty?
Dividing the uncertainty by the value of the data
What is percentage uncertainty?
Fractional uncertainty x 100
How do you find uncertainty in the gradient?
percentage uncertainty = l best gradient - worst gradient l × 100%
